About Lake Elsinore, CA

Lake Elsinore is a mid-sized city in California with a population of 71,516 residents. The median household income is $96,527 per year, which is above the national average. The median age in Lake Elsinore is 33.4 years.

Housing in Lake Elsinore has a median home value of $505,700 and median monthly rent of $1,915. Of the 21,554 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 14,610 owner-occupied and 5,806 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Lake Elsinore is 6.4% and the poverty rate is 9.4%. 23.0%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 42.2 minutes.

Cost of Living in Lake Elsinore, CA

Compared to national averages, Lake Elsinore has a median household income of $96,527 (28% above the national median of $75,149). Home values average $505,700, which is 106% above the national median. Monthly rent at $1,915 is 65% above the US average of $1,163. Within California, Lake Elsinore's income is 1% below the state average of $97,829, and home values are 23% below the state median of $653,874.
